eglibc: Upgrade from 2.18 -> 2.19

License formatting and address for FSF in the COPYING and COPYING.LIB
has changed.

Dropped patched already upstream and patches that were workarounds for
older glibc and busybox

for e500 we have should pass --without-fp to eglibc/glibc 2.19 onwards
the code is merged from eglibc into glibc upstream under nofpu/ pretext

tzselect: workaround bug in busybox awk
busybox's version of awk in version 1.20.2 and lower doesn't support
escape sequences in conjunction with the -F option. Use -v FS= instead
as a workaround until the bug is fixed.
